vb@rchiv
VB Classic
VB.NET
ADO.NET
VBA
C#
sevAniGif - als kostenlose Vollversion auf unserer vb@rchiv CD Vol.5  
 vb@rchiv Quick-Search: Suche startenErweiterte Suche starten   Impressum  | Datenschutz  | vb@rchiv CD Vol.6  | Shop Copyright ©2000-2025
 
zurück

 Sie sind aktuell nicht angemeldet.Funktionen: Einloggen  |  Neu registrieren  |  Suchen

Visual-Basic Einsteiger
Re: ComboBox zeigt nichts an!!!! 
Autor: der Olli
Datum: 21.06.04 16:25

Hi, Shake,

ich glaube, Du brauchst es etwas konkreter.

Im Load-Ereignis Deines Forms trägst Du folgendes ein:

Private Sub Form_Load()
'Variablen definieren für den Datenbankzugriff:
 
Dim DBConn As ADODB.Connection
Dim Rs As ADODB.Recordset
 
  ' Datenbankzugriff
  ' Datenbank heißt hier Personentest.mdb und liegt im selben Verzeichnis
  ' wie die Anwendung
  ' Die Datenbank hat eine Tabelle T_Personen
  ' In der Tabelle wird das Feld Nachnamen ausgelesen.
 
  Set DBConn = New ADODB.Connection
  With DBConn
    .CursorLocation = adUseClient
    .Provider = "Microsoft.Jet.OLEDB.3.51"
    .Properties("Data Source") = App.Path & "\Personentest.mdb"
    .Properties("Persist Security Info") = False
    .Open
  End With
 
  ' Recordset erstellen und öffnen
  Set Rs = New ADODB.Recordset
  Rs.Open "SELECT T_Personen.Nachname FROM T_Personen ORDER BY" & _
    "T_Personen.Nachname", DBConn, _
    adOpenStatic, adLockOptimistic
 
'Mit Dieters Code die Combobox füllen
With Rs
  .MoveFirst
  Do Until .EOF
    Combo1.AddItem .Fields("Nachname").Value
     .MoveNext
  Loop
End With
 
'1. Eintrag anzeigen, damit in der Combobox nicht nur Unfug steht.
Combo1.ListIndex = 0
 
'Ressourcen für den DB-Zugriff wieder freigeben.
Set Rs = Nothing
Set DBConn = Nothing
 
Exit sub
Die Datenbankbezeichnung und die Tabelle sowie den Feldnamen musst Du natürlich anpassen. Dann sollte es gehen.

mfg

der Olli

alle Nachrichten anzeigenGesamtübersicht  |  Zum Thema  |  Suchen

 ThemaViews  AutorDatum
ComboBox zeigt nichts an!!!!572Shake21.06.04 13:13
Re: ComboBox zeigt nichts an!!!!375ModeratorDieter21.06.04 13:19
Re: ComboBox zeigt nichts an!!!!413Shake21.06.04 13:31
Re: ComboBox zeigt nichts an!!!!488ModeratorDieter21.06.04 13:51
Re: ComboBox zeigt nichts an!!!!371StoneX21.06.04 13:51
Re: ComboBox zeigt nichts an!!!!382Shake21.06.04 14:09
Re: ComboBox zeigt nichts an!!!!369ModeratorDieter21.06.04 14:27
Re: ComboBox zeigt nichts an!!!!399StoneX21.06.04 14:51
Re: ComboBox zeigt nichts an!!!!419Shake21.06.04 15:06
Re: ComboBox zeigt nichts an!!!!352Anubis21.06.04 15:35
Re: ComboBox zeigt nichts an!!!!390der Olli21.06.04 16:25
Re: ComboBox zeigt nichts an!!!!374Shake23.06.04 15:29

Sie sind nicht angemeldet!
Um auf diesen Beitrag zu antworten oder neue Beiträge schreiben zu können, müssen Sie sich zunächst anmelden.

Einloggen  |  Neu registrieren

Funktionen:  Zum Thema  |  GesamtübersichtSuchen 

nach obenzurück
 
   

Copyright ©2000-2025 vb@rchiv Dieter Otter
Alle Rechte vorbehalten.
Microsoft, Windows und Visual Basic sind entweder eingetragene Marken oder Marken der Microsoft Corporation in den USA und/oder anderen Ländern. Weitere auf dieser Homepage aufgeführten Produkt- und Firmennamen können geschützte Marken ihrer jeweiligen Inhaber sein.

Diese Seiten wurden optimiert für eine Bildschirmauflösung von mind. 1280x1024 Pixel